Bug Description

running wifite as ordinary user gets you the following:

$ wifite
 [!] ERROR: wifite must be run as root
 [!] login as root (su root) or try sudo ./wifite.py

I suggest to change this in Ubuntu and Debian to "try sudo wifite" for the last three words
